public abstract class AbstractSerialStateHolder extends Object implements Externalizable
| Constructor and Description |
|---|
AbstractSerialStateHolder() |
AbstractSerialStateHolder(Object userBean,
Map<String,ResultLoaderMap.LoadPair> unloadedProperties,
ObjectFactory objectFactory,
List<Class<?>> constructorArgTypes,
List<Object> constructorArgs) |
| Modifier and Type | Method and Description |
|---|---|
protected abstract Object |
createDeserializationProxy(Object target,
Map<String,ResultLoaderMap.LoadPair> unloadedProperties,
ObjectFactory objectFactory,
List<Class<?>> constructorArgTypes,
List<Object> constructorArgs) |
void |
readExternal(ObjectInput in) |
protected Object |
readResolve() |
void |
writeExternal(ObjectOutput out) |
public AbstractSerialStateHolder()
public AbstractSerialStateHolder(Object userBean, Map<String,ResultLoaderMap.LoadPair> unloadedProperties, ObjectFactory objectFactory, List<Class<?>> constructorArgTypes, List<Object> constructorArgs)
public final void writeExternal(ObjectOutput out) throws IOException
writeExternal in interface ExternalizableIOExceptionpublic final void readExternal(ObjectInput in) throws IOException, ClassNotFoundException
readExternal in interface ExternalizableIOExceptionClassNotFoundExceptionprotected final Object readResolve() throws ObjectStreamException
ObjectStreamExceptionprotected abstract Object createDeserializationProxy(Object target, Map<String,ResultLoaderMap.LoadPair> unloadedProperties, ObjectFactory objectFactory, List<Class<?>> constructorArgTypes, List<Object> constructorArgs)
Copyright © 2009–2021 MyBatis.org. All rights reserved.